Terminologi "Format Tingkat Rendah" seperti yang digunakan oleh MHDD32 dan semua orang di sini salah. MHDD32 menggunakan istilah ini untuk merujuk pada mengeluarkan perintah "hapus" untuk setiap sektor pada hard drive. Ini BUKAN apa "Format Level Rendah" yang sebenarnya. Menulis untuk setiap sektor akan memaksa firmware drive untuk memang "menghitung ulang ECC" dan juga remap sektor buruk ke sektor cadang (jika memiliki kiri ada) - jadi ini adalah berguna untuk memperbaiki drive dengan bad sector (meskipun disk harus benar-benar segera diganti ).
Format tingkat rendah adalah proses di mana drive menulis hal-hal seperti tanda sinkronisasi dan penanda sektor ke disk, yang hanya tidak akan ada jika disk pada dasarnya merupakan piringan baru yang tidak termagnetisasi dari pabrik. Disk yang belum pernah atau belum pernah benar-benar diformat level rendah karena itu secara fisik tidak dapat dibaca. Menulis semua nol ke semua sektor, atau sektor apa pun, membutuhkan pensinyalan "kerangka kerja" dasar yang ditulis pada disk agar pengontrol drive dapat menemukan sektor-sektor tertentu.
Ada waktu di awal hingga pertengahan 80-an sebelum dominasi Windows di mana floppy disk biasanya dijual "tidak diformat" - dan format tingkat rendah ini harus dilakukan agar disk dapat digunakan. Perintah FORMAT DOS lama melakukan format tingkat rendah secara otomatis kecuali jika Anda menggunakan sakelar / Q untuk "format cepat" - yang tidak mungkin dilakukan pada disk yang tidak pernah diformat. Linux memiliki perintah terpisah untuk format level rendah ( fdformat
) dan level tinggi ( mke2fs
, dll.).
Hard drive MFM dan RLL lama adalah cara yang sama, tetapi mereka biasanya datang pra-level rendah diformat dari pabrik (lengkap dengan daftar stiker yang dikenal sektor rusak). Tetapi Anda dapat melakukan format level rendah yang sebenarnya - salah satu caranya adalah memanggil format tingkat rendah dalam ROM pengontrol secara langsung menggunakan perintah DOS DEBUG lama ( http://discussions.virtualdr.com/archive/index.php/t -69312.html ). Baca juga ini: http://www.redhill.net.au/d/10.php
Drive IDE biasanya tidak menyediakan rutinitas atau perintah format tingkat rendah yang dapat diakses pengguna dan oleh karena itu tidak mungkin untuk melakukan format level rendah yang sebenarnya pada tipe drive ini. Anda tidak pernah tahu jenis-jenis perintah diagnostik atau debug yang tersedia pada drive, dan apa yang dapat dilakukan oleh kode pada firmware, tetapi itulah satu-satunya cara format level rendah yang sebenarnya mungkin dilakukan pada drive modern.